Transaction 1ace685be95dd6d15e3880719455fb916ea76d52d09ff2a636f0b1a4cfd52956
1 Input
1 Output
-
1ace685be95dd6d15e3880719455fb916ea76d52d09ff2a636f0b1a4cfd52956:0
- value
- 673439
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8250d3261ac9446f5cffedf38314e832a6a055cf OP_EQUAL
- address
- 3Da4bHcemWMRPsbSDg99u5hYEN977wkK7C